View Full Version : 5 Minute Chocolate Mug Cake
1 Coffee Mug
4 tablespoons flour(that's plain flour, not self-raising)
4 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ons baking cocoa
1 egg
3 tablespoons milk
3 tablespoons oil
3 tablespoons chocolate chips(optional)
a small splash of vanilla extract
Add dry ingredients to mug, and mix well Add the egg and mix
thoroughly.
Pour in the milk and oil and mix well.
Add the chocolate chips (if using) and vanilla essence, and mix again.
Put your mug in the microwave and cook for 3 minutes at 1000 watts. The
cake will rise over the top of the mug, but don't be alarmed!
Allow to cool a little, and tip out onto a plate if desired.
EAT! (This can serve 2)

Okay, there's no baking powder for baking soda, so if you don't use self rising flour what makes it rise???? Think I'll go try it right now and see what happens.
Marilyn
09-14-2008, 05:36 PM
I made the cake. The chocolate chips sank to the bottom. I used white chocolate chips, so the sinking was very obvious, and my microwave must be too high. I don't know what setting to use for 1000 watts. The cake was over cooked. The taste was okay, and it did rise even though it did not have baking powder.
Not sure if I'll try it again. Someone else, please make it and report. It really did take just 5 minutes to make!! And it wasn't bad considering....

My granddaughter spent the day with me yesterday because she was running a fever so we made this. I didn't add the chocolate chips but I did put in some black walnuts. I didn't make it with the diet ingredients since I wasn't making it for Glen. I thought that it was pretty good. Without the chocolate chips and having the walnuts it was more like a brownie. It was a little tough, especially on the top, but I'd make it again especially in the winter where something warm is always appreciated. I wasn't sure the temperature of my microwave either but it took the full 3 minutes I thought to get done. If I were making two batches I'd split the egg between the two instead of using an egg in each.
